cis 2-butene is more polar than trans 2-butene and therefore has a higher boiling point... trans 2-butene is more "symmetrical" however and this makes it have a higher MELTING point because it can pack together....
I dont understand how trans is more symmetrical than cis... Where is the plane of symmetry. It would look to me that cis is more symmetrical.
